Why drains in Alexandria behave the means they do

Plumbing issues comply with the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Street, initial cast iron can be rough within, like sandpaper to oil and lint. Those pipes were meant for a different age of soaps and water usage. Over time, interior scaling narrows the size, and every bit of hardened fat or coffee ground has more places to catch. Farther west toward Seminary Roadway and Beauregard, post-war properties typically have a mix of materials, with clay or Orangeburg drain laterals that have actually lived past their comfort area. Clay areas change at joints and invite hairline origin invasion. The origins prosper where lawn irrigation and foundation growings maintain the dirt damp.

On top of products and age, Alexandria sees wide swings between soaking storms and droughts. After heavy rainfall, sump pumps press even more water towards main lines, and any type of weak point in a sewage system ends up being noticeable. During cold wave, oil in kitchen area runs becomes a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ow streets and shared easements complicate access. A specialist drain cleaning company that works right here routinely learns to phase equipment with very little footprint,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out gain access to, and prepare for the old-house quirks that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What an experienced drain cleaning see really looks like

A conventional solution call should begin with a conversation and a fast survey.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of history assists. If the shower room s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ow for a year and the kitchen area supported last week, those truths indicate divide problems. One is likely a local obstruction in the catch arm or upright stack. The various other can be a grease choke in the horizontal kitchen run or a partial blockage in the main. A technology that listens can save you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job divides into gain access to, medical diagnosis, and removal. Access relies on the fixture and where the obstruction is, however cleanouts are the most effective beginning point. If a residential property does not have useful cleanouts, it may require pulling a bathroom or getting rid of a catch. For medical diagnosis, professionals rely upon 2 tools as a baseline: a wire maker and an electronic camera. The wire identifies whether the line is openable. The cam reveals why it got obstructed and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able work has its own finesse. On a kitchen area line, cable television option matters because soft cables penetrate via grease and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scuffing a tidy path. A stiffer cord with a properly sized blade tends to cut as opposed to poke openings, which suggests the line stays clear much longer. In cast iron, oscillating and step-by-step forward stress stays clear of gouging a currently slim wall surface. In clay laterals with origins, you do not want to ram the cable television so hard that it expands a joint. The goal is regulated reducing, not brute force.

Once flow is restored, the camera tells the truth. I have actually found offsets that only block when a washing maker discharges at full speed, and tummies that hold simply sufficient water to catch paper for weeks. Without a camera, you might assume the obstruction is random and brace for the next one. With video, you know whether you require a repair work, a hydro jetting service, or just better habits.

Clogged drain repair work, crafted for the exact probl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a single category. Hair in a tub waste calls for a different touch than dust ar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Straightforward hair obstructions reply to hands-on removal and a brief wire run. If the tub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ty springtime, that device may be the actual problem, catching hair like a rake. Replacing the assembly while the line is open stops the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ern meal soaps reduced oil much better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ipeline walls. Do it yourself enzyme items have their location for upkeep, but they can not dig deep into hard fats that have actually cooled down and layered. On a grease line, a two-step strategy functions best: mechanical cutting to reclaim flow, after that a regulated hot water flush to wash put on hold fats downstream. If the grease expands right into the main, or if the build-up is heavy and split, hydro jetting becomes a smarter choice than duplicated cabling.

Toilets offer their very own problems. A single clog after an inexpedient flush of wipes is one point. Repeated blockages indicate a catch layout problem, an underpowered flush, or a partial obstruction past the closet bend. I have actually found pl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the homeowner, that just triggered problems when paper stuck behind them. A cam with a little head can slide past the toilet flange after drawing the component, which five-minute appearance can save you replacing an entire toilet that is blameless.

Basement flooring drains and laundry standpipes typically mislead. When both back-up, lots of people presume the primary drain is obstructed. In some cases that holds true. Various other times a check valve has failed,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that disposes a rise. A significant drain cleaning company examinations components one by one, enjoys circulations, and correlates the timing of backups. If the line holds throughout low-flow fixtures but burps throughout a washing machine cycle, capability, not absolute blockage,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the best move

Hydro jetting uses high-pressure water, commonly in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, delivered via a p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and searches the pipe wall surface, and the rear jets draw the hose pipe ahead while flushing debris back to the cleanout. For hefty oil and split scale, it is a lot more efficient than cabling due to the fact that it cleanses the complete circumference of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line extra equally than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to catch paper.

Jetting brings its very own rules. Pipe problem dictates pressure and nozzle selection. In breakable cast iron with evident thinning, use reduced pressure and a spinning nozzle that polishes as opposed to blades. In newer PVC, higher pressure with a warthog or similar nozzle removes sludge quickly without threat. A knowledgeable technology assesses just how quickly the line is clearing by the feeling of the hose pipe, the noise of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or accumulation puts out, you might be handling a broken pipeline or a collapsed section, and every minute of jetting should be balanced against the danger of cleaning extra bedding away.

The best use inst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drain with range and paper problems, and industrial lines that see continuous food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Opportunity underst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ting keeps service uninterrupted. For a house owner with persisting kitchen area sink backups every 3 months, a solitary jetting frequently resets the clock for a year or more, offered the line is sound and the house prevents dumping oil down the drain.

Sewer cleaning that respects the line and the property

Sewer cleaning is about bring back circulation, however that does not suggest sacrificing the backyard or the pathway. Alexandria's slim whole lots commonly hide the drain lateral beneath garden beds and stone sidewalks.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service phases hoses and equipments to protect plantings and avoids unnecessary excavation. Beginning with every obtainable cleanout. If the property lacks one near the front, it might deserve installing a brand-new cleanout at the building line. That solitary improvement can transform a half-day fight into a one-hour upkeep job.

Cabling a sewage system should be a gauged process. If roots exist, a series of considerably bigger blades is much better than jumping to the maximum dimension and chewing the joint right into an uneven bore. Cam evaluation after the very first pass informs you where the roots are going into. Numerous Alexandria laterals have a short clay sector from your house to the walkway, then a PVC replacement to the city main. The change is where roots invade. When you know the specific location, you can cut cleanly and review whether an area repair service, lining,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.

Grease in a sewage system is much less common for single-family homes, but multi-unit buildings and buildings with cellar cooking areas see it much more. Jetting excels below, with a last pass of cozy water to bring the slurry downstream. If several systems add to the line, the routine matters as high as the approach. Collaborating a building-wide cooking area pause throughout the service prevents fresh discharge from relocating grease into a newly cleaned up seg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ter currently, repair later"

Not every defect warrants immediate substitute. I bring a set of examples in my head from work where patience and maintenance worked much better than a thrill to dig. A property ow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a solitary joint, six feet from the visual. We cut them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a minor offset on camera without much dirt noticeable. As opposed to trench a rock walkway and disrupt the recognized boxwoods, we arranged origin c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dose of root control foam after the spring development flush. That was 8 years earlier. The walkway is intact, and overall maintenance costs still sit listed below the cost of excavation by a broad margin.

On the other hand, I have actually seen stubborn bellies that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Electronic camera footage shows paper sitting in the dip, moving just with hefty circulations. In those cases, no quantity of jetting changes the geometry. You can keep around a belly, but you will deal with routine stagnations and more stringent guidelines concerning what drops. If the bel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, collaborate the repair with the paving. You just intend to excavate once.

Practical routines that decrease blockages without babying the system

Some practices lug even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the villains they are constructed to be, but they can be abused. Coffee premises are fine in small amounts if flushed with lots of water, however they become mortar when mixed with oil.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es labeled "flushable" spread slowly and tangle in harsh pipe wall surfaces. Soap scum in older bathtubs is extra regarding water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Cleaning hair catchers and routine enzyme upkeep help keep those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after oily cooking nights makes a distinction. Run the faucet on hot for a min after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old oil, yet it presses soft residues out of the trap arm and into bigger diameter pipeline where they are less most likely to stick. For laundry, spacing lots protects against a rise that overwhelms marginal standpipes. If your cam revealed a stubborn belly,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air work: just how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air as the repair. Cabling is exact for difficult obstructions, origins, and local ob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, oil, sludge, and range. Repair work or lining fixes geometry troubles, broken sectors, and major intrusions.

If your major has a solitary root invasion at a joint and the pipe is otherwise strong, cabling complied with by root-specific jetting offers you clean wall surfaces and a longer interval in between gos to. If your cooking area line is slow monthly and the cam reveals heavy oil from end to end, jetting deserves the financial investment. If the cam reveals a collapse, a deep tummy, or a major balanced out, avoid duplicated cleaning and price the repair service. In Alexandria, many laterals are shallow near your home and deeper near the curb. Situating the issue may expose a repair only 3 feet deep next to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Road, three neighbors called within 2 months with the very same issue: slow first-floor commodes, gurgling tub drains pipes, and occasional cellar flooring drain dampness after tornados. The common aspect was a clay segment prior to the city major, invaded by origins. Each home had a various layout, however the camera told the very same story. The initial property owner opted for semiannual root cutting. The second picked hydro jetting plus a foam root treatment. The third arranged a spot fixing before a prepared patio area improvement. A year later on, all 3 stayed delighted, each with a solution matched to their budget plan and tolerance for persisting maintenance.

In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a family had problem with a kitchen area line that obstructed every six weeks. The run traveled via an ended up ceiling and turned two times before going down to the main. Cable passes opened flow, yet grease returned quickly. We jetted the line with a tiny spinning nozzle at modest stress, after that purged with warm water and degreaser. The cam showed a clean, intense interior. We moved the air admission shutoff to boost airing vent, which minimized the sink's slowness. With n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the following service call, and that one was for a washroom sink trap, not the kitchen.

What you can do today prior to calling

If a solitary component is sluggish, clear the catch and examine the vent. Sometimes a bird nest or a fallen leave mat on a level roofing system air vent develops adverse pressure that simulates a blockage. For a persistent cooking area sink that is still draining gradually, a long, consistent warm water run residential clogged drain repair can press soft oil past a sticky area. Prevent putting chemicals right into the drainpipe. They can burn a technology during solution, and they rarely touch the actual blockage. If numerous components at the lowest degree are backing up, stop using water and ask for sewer cleaning. Continuing to run water dangers flooding and damages, and any added discharge will p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.
